I think the women's game is going to be much harder to get the balance of correct. For example, you've seen how dominant Glasgow City are in Scotland over the past 10 or 12 years. They'd routinely be spanking clubs in the league by double figures but when they get to the business end of the CL, were subject to doings themselves.

The ability chasm within the women's game is still confined in many leading countries to the same league in comparison to the mens game where clubs have more or less pretty much established their level and getting that to reflect accurately will be harder.  Particularly as even the shite clubs in the top league who get pumped by 8 or 9 by better sides could easily dish those same level of doings out to other teams a league below them.
